Name: AP Physics C: Equations to Memorize (Mechanics) Category: Vector Math Date Added: 2017-04-30 Submitter: Flipping Physics Calculus based review of equations I suggest you memorize for the AP Physics C: Mechanics Exam. Please realize I abhor memorization, however, there are a few equations which I do recommend you memorize. I also list equations NOT to memorize and ones which I suggest you know how to derive. Also a note about Moments of Inertia and the AP Exam. For the calculus based AP Physics C mechanics exam. Want Lecture Notes? Content Times: 0:22 Equations to Memorize 2:06 Derivative as an Integral Example 6:52 Equations NOT to memorize 8:10 Equations to know how to derive 10:14 Moments of Inertia and the AP Exam Multilingual? Equations to memorize for the AP Physics 1 Exam. Want [url="http://www.flippingphysics.com/ap1-equations-review.html"]Lecture Notes[/url]? Content Times: 0:13 What I mean by “Memorize†1:09 Speed, velocity and acceleration 1:51 Missing UAM Equation 2:03 Force of gravity on an incline 2:23 Mechanical Energy equations 2:58 Power 3:35 Conservation of Linear Momentum 3:57 Angular velocity, angular acceleration and 2 UαM equations 4:30 Tangential velocity and Rolling without Slipping center of mass velocity 5:05 Centripetal Force 5:26 Moment of Inertia 5:52 Conservation of Angular Momentum 6:21 Beat Frequency 6:31 Net charge 6:39 Electric Potential Difference 6:55 Electric Power Multilingual?
